Abstract

A combined muffler and heat exchanger apparatus is provided. The apparatus includes a housing defining a heat transfer chamber and an acoustic attenuation chamber separated by a partition. A flow regulator and a fluid transport member are disposed within the heat transfer chamber. The flow regulator is adapted to regulate the flow of a first fluid, such as a heat source, between an input end of the housing and the partition. The fluid transport member is adapted to contain the flow of a second fluid. An acoustic regulator is disposed in the acoustic attenuation chamber and extends longitudinally from the partition to an output end of the housing. The acoustic regulator is a metal tube including a plurality of apertures adapted to attenuate exhaust stream acoustics associated with an automotive vehicle power source.
